Property Type | Bedrooms | Average | Median | Min - Max | 25th - 75th |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
House | 3 Bedroom | $3,260 | $3,400 | $2,465 - $3,500 | $3,400 - $3,400 |
House | 4+ Bedroom | $3,861 | $3,775 | $3,400 - $4,750 | $3,600 - $3,995 |
In the current period, the average rent in Lake Morton-Berrydale was
$3,261 for 3 Bedroom, and
$3,824 for 4+ Bedroom.
